witam
jestem na pierwszym roku infy i nie czaje zbytnio programowania.gosciu zadal nam zadanie narysowania szachownicy w visual studio,szachownica ma sie pojawiac w picturboxie.doszlam juz do tego ze rysuje ale niestety wszedzie ale nie w picturebox:/ pomozcie
tak wyglada jak narazie moj program
Imports System.Drawing.Drawing2D
Public Class Form1
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
Dim G As Graphics
G = Me.CreateGraphics
Dim redPen As Pen = New Pen(Color.Red, 2)
Dim p1 As Point
Dim p2 As Point
Dim k As Integer
Dim x As Integer
k = 8
For x = 1 To k
p1.X = (Me.Width * x) / k
p1.Y = 0
p2.X = (Me.Width * x) / k
p2.Y = Me.Height
G.DrawLine(redPen, p1, p2)
Next
For x = 1 To k
p1.X = 0
p1.Y = (Me.Height * x) / k
p2.X = Me.Width
p2.Y = (Me.Height * x) / k
G.DrawLine(redPen, p1, p2)
Next
End Sub
Function GetGRaphicsObject() As Graphics
Dim bmp As Bitmap
bmp = New Bitmap(PictureBox1.Width, PictureBox1.Height)
Dim G As Graphics
PictureBox1.BackgroundImage = bmp
G = Graphics.FromImage(bmp)
Return G
End Function
Private Sub PictureBox1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les PictureBox1.Click
End Sub
End Class
bede wdzieczna za podpowiedzi